I've got to say Steel that it is hard to make an argument for BoB's offense being good because not only has it not worked but even the QBs BoB has picked it hasn't worked with. Lets remove Watson from the equation as that was clearly the guy RS wanted, I'll even concede that Osweiler was an RS guy. Hoyer, Mallet and especially Savage were all BoB though. Hoyer you say he was just a bridge, fine. Mallet, however, he went out of his way to get and the guy didn't even last a season. The most damning evidence though is Savage, three years riding the bench being neck deep in studying and learning the BoB system and he looked decent for like what two games? Against teams that had planned and schemed for Osweiler as QB. Now you can say Savage just didn't have any talent, ok fine than why was he here for 3 years? Why keep pouring time and effort into a guy that clearly wasn't fit to even be a 2nd string QB much less the main guy.
We drafted Savage in the third round so it wasn't like he was just some scrub we took hoping that he could put his helmet on the right way. Third round QBs are a project sure but it was a project that was worked on for 3 years. The guy spent more time riding the bench than the entire rest of his NFL career combined. Pocket passers can't seem to make it work, game managers can't make it work, gun slingers can't make it work, what kind of QB can make it work? A guy that calls the whole thing from the line like Manning? So basically Watson has to be his own OC? What the hell kind of system is that to ask a QB to use, rookie or otherwise? That's not a talent thing that's a personal thing, Manning could do it not because the system was good but because Manning himself was so damn good at reading defenses.

Wrong none of those teams are asking their QB to be as like or even as "smart" as Brady or Manning. They are creating schemes that take advantage of their QBs particular strengths and tries to shore up their weaknesses. Nobody asks Brees or Rivers to be duel threat QBs, nobody asks Newton or Mahomes to be a pocket passer yet according to you BoB is asking Watson to be Brady or Manning. If that is so then you are saying that BoB cannot design a scheme to fit Watson's strengths and shore up his weaknesses. In other words BoBs schemes only work if you get the perfect QB to fit it. Sometimes that does happen, look at Reid with Mahomes, but given that BoB thought that Hoyer, Mallet and Savage were also worth keeping and pouring resources into does BoB even know what kind of QB he needs to make it work? I'm seriously asking because so far none of them have INCLUDING Brady.

You mean keep it simple as in HELPING your quarterback understand how to BEAT a cover 4??? You mean a coach who is in the headset helping him decipher TRUE quarters coverage vs a shell deep 4??? No not that. Okay you mean keep it simple in the terms of just running the ball?? LOL I mean thats a pretty good way to beat cover 4. Deshaun did his part in trying to overcome the defense Carolina was running in that he kept dropping it off, more check downs yesterday than in any other Watson game to date, and thats all he could really do and yet people here are saying he cant read a defense or make the appropriate throws. Cover 4 is designed to take away big throws, and somehow OBrien played right into the teeth of the defense??? Why didnt he even TRY one of the sets from the previous week?? Run those trips/bunch/stacks and watch the defenders scramble around making a decision on whether to stay at home in a balanced D or lose shell integrity to accomodate the formation. This is all high school sht man. A professional team should not be struggling with these concepts.
